The Hidden Dangers of Physical Hazards: How They Enter the Food Supply

Physical hazards in food can enter the supply chain through various means, including human error, equipment malfunction, and inadequate quality control. For example, a factory worker may accidentally drop a metal object into a batch of food, while a machine may malfunction and produce a product with a sharp edge. Inadequate quality control measures can also lead to physical hazards, such as allowing contaminated ingredients to enter the production line. To prevent physical hazards, food manufacturers must implement robust quality control measures, including regular inspections, testing, and employee training.

Preventing Physical Hazards: A Guide for Food Manufacturers

Food manufacturers can prevent physical hazards by implementing robust quality control measures and using machinery that minimizes the risk of contamination. This includes regular inspections, testing, and employee training, as well as the use of machinery like metal detectors or x-ray machines to detect foreign objects. Manufacturers should also maintain clean and organized facilities, ensuring that all equipment is properly maintained and that ingredients are stored safely. By taking these steps, food manufacturers can minimize the risk of physical hazards and ensure that their products are safe for consumption.

What to Do If You Find a Physical Hazard in Your Food

If you find a physical hazard in your food, do not panic. Instead, carefully examine the packaging for any signs of tampering or damage. If you suspect that the hazard is a result of contamination, contact the manufacturer immediately and report your concerns. You can also report the incident to your local health authority or consumer protection agency. To minimize the risk of injury, avoid consuming the food and dispose of it properly. By taking these steps, you can ensure your safety and help prevent similar incidents in the future.

What is the difference between physical hazards and chemical hazards in food?

Physical hazards refer to objects or substances that can cause injury or harm through physical contact, such as metal fragments or bones. Chemical hazards, on the other hand, refer to substances that can cause harm through chemical reactions, such as aflatoxins or pesticides. While both types of hazards can pose serious risks to human health, they require different approaches to prevention and detection.
